Palm Desert LPGA Star Lends Support for IOA Championship in Beaumont

DAYTONA BEACH, Fla., January 26, 2016 – The Symetra Tour, Road to the LPGA, announced today that Palm Desert native and LPGA winner, Nicole Castrale, will be part of the IOA Championship presented by Morongo Casino Resort & Spa from Feb. 15-21 at Morongo Golf Club at Tukwet Canyon.
Castrale, who won the Southern California Golf Association (SCGA) state championship in 1997 at Palm Desert High School, will attend the pro-am party at Morongo Casino Resort & Spa and also be part of the trophy presentation on Sunday at Tukwet Canyon.
“As someone that grew up playing golf in Palm Desert, I’m excited to support the Symetra Tour’s IOA Championship in Beaumont,” said 2-time Symetra Tour winner and 2-time Solheim Cup team member Nicole Castrale. “The lessons I learned both on and off the course during my days on the Symetra Tour were instrumental in helping me achieve success on the LPGA Tour. I’m excited to watch the next great LPGA stars compete in Southern California.”
After graduating from USC, Castrale used the Symetra Tour (then known as the FUTURES Tour) as her path to the LPGA. In 2005, she won twice and nished fourth on the money list to earn LPGA membership. Two years later, Castrale won on the LPGA at the 2007 Ginn Tribute hosted by Annika. She played on the U.S. Solheim Cup team in 2007 and 2009. Castrale has 23 career top 10 nishes on the LPGA and has earned over $2 million in her career.
“As a mom of a young girl and an avid proponent of growing the game of women’s golf, this is a great opportunity for me to urge parents in the area to bring their kids to watch great role models,” said Castrale. “I really hope this becomes a marquee event in the area for years to come.”

About the Symetra Tour
The Symetra Tour — Road to the LPGA is the official developmental tour of the LPGA and enters its 36th competitive season in 2016. With the support of its umbrella partner, Symetra, the Tour’s mission is to prepare the world’s best young women professional golfers for a successful career on the LPGA Tour. Since Symetra’s inaugural sponsorship year in 2012, the Symetra Tour has grown from 16 tournaments and $1.7M in prize money to $3.5M in prize money awarded over the course of 23 tournaments — the most events in 27 years (1988). With more than 600 alumnae moving on to the LPGA, former Symetra Tour players have won a total of 418 LPGA titles. About IOA
Insurance Of ce of America (IOA) is a full-service insurance agency founded in 1988 and is one of the fast- est-growing independent agencies in the U.S. IOA is currently the thirteenth privately-held insurance agency in the US by Insurance Journal and is the twenty- eighth largest American broker according to Business Insurance magazine. The IOA headquarters is located in Longwood, Florida, a contiguous community of greater Orlando. IOA has more than fty branch of ces across the United States and an international of ce in London, UK. With more than one thousand associates, IOA specializes in providing insurance solutions for many industries of business.
